找回密码
 加入
搜索
查看: 3169|回复: 3

[IE类操作] 【求助】怎么获得新浪博客每页中“后一篇:”的链接地址?

[复制链接]
发表于 2011-3-8 13:35:38 | 显示全部楼层 |阅读模式
如这个页面
http://blog.sina.com.cn/s/blog_756f03370100r0y5.html
怎么获得后一篇的地址?

我用了StringRegExp,可惜不会正则表达式,请高手帮忙

发表于 2011-3-8 14:01:45 | 显示全部楼层
const $tmp=@tempdir&"\htm.tmp"

inetget("http://blog.sina.com.cn/s/blog_756f03370100r0y5.html",$tmp)
$htm=fileread($tmp)

$sp=stringregexp($htm,'后一篇\:.+?href="([^"]+)"',3)
if not @error then msgbox(0,'',$sp[0])

评分

参与人数 1金钱 +20 收起 理由
水木子 + 20 学习啦!

查看全部评分

 楼主| 发表于 2011-3-8 14:41:17 | 显示全部楼层
谢谢
发表于 2011-3-8 17:41:23 | 显示全部楼层
这样行不?
const $tmp=@tempdir&"\htm.tmp"



inetget("http://blog.sina.com.cn/s/blog_756f03370100r0y5.html",$tmp)

$htm=fileread($tmp)



$sp=stringregexp($htm,'后一篇:</span><a href="(.+)">',3)

if not @error then msgbox(0,'',$sp[0])
您需要登录后才可以回帖 登录 | 加入

本版积分规则

QQ|手机版|小黑屋|AUTOIT CN ( 鲁ICP备19019924号-1 )谷歌 百度

GMT+8, 2024-11-15 14:56 , Processed in 0.076203 second(s), 24 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表